create  or  replace  procedure  kk  
as  
v_num number;
begin  
   select  count(1) into v_num from  aa;  
end  kk;  
/  
 

解决方案 »

  1.   

    不可以直接select * from tbname 的
    要写成select ....into......
      

  2.   

    这是正确的呀,为什么要这样写,我只想做个实验,不能写单条这样的语句吗?select * from aa;
      

  3.   

    在ORACLE里不行,必须是SELECT --INTO ---语句
      

  4.   

    不能写单条这样的语句吗?select * from aa;
    是不能!!oracle里不行